"Today’s Briefing: Constituency of Reform’s Climate" examines the evolving landscape of climate policy within reform-oriented political groups. It highlights how reform constituencies—typically centrist or moderate factions advocating for pragmatic changes—are increasingly integrating climate action into their agendas. The briefing outlines the challenges these groups face in balancing economic growth, energy security, and environmental sustainability. It also discusses their role in shaping bipartisan support for climate initiatives, emphasizing market-based solutions, innovation, and incremental regulatory reforms. Key points include the push for clean energy investments, carbon pricing mechanisms, and modernization of infrastructure to reduce emissions. The briefing underscores the importance of coalition-building among diverse stakeholders to advance effective climate policies that are politically feasible and socially equitable. Overall, it portrays the constituency of reform as a critical actor in bridging polarized debates and driving practical progress on climate change.
